Biggest Loser Club Review:

Background
The diet that has helped many contestants in the NBC's hit reality show The Biggest Loser is now available online. The principle behind the diet is simple: eat less, burn more and you will lose weight. There are basically two ways of following the diet: by buying the book (and doing the counting and meal planning on your own) or by joining the website (which provides all types of tools that do the calorie and fat/protein/carb counting for you).
What to Eat
Basically, you will be following a low calorie plan that considerably cuts down the amount of sugars and fats you are allowed. Fruits and vegetables are allowed in moderation, as are dairy products and red meat. The “4-3-2-1 Biggest Loser Pyramid” refers to the number of servings you are allowed of (in order) produce, proteins, grains and extra foods (such as vegetable fats or sugar-free snacks) in a single day. There are three different calorie levels as well, from a strict 1,200 to a more comfortable 1,800.
The Good
If you join the website, you won't have to worry about calorie counting or calculations, as the tools provided do all the work for you in just a few steps. The diet itself is not complicated and you can easily continue it for a long time. Weight loss is steady. Vegetarian options are provided.
The Bad
Since you'll be counting calories, it can be time-consuming both to keep track of your meals and to put together the recipes. Amount of exercise required can be hard on beginners.
Exercise
This program is all about exercise. Animated fitness demos are provided online, as well as customized workout routines to fit any style and level. 200-300 minutes per week of aerobic training plus strength workouts are essential to the program and are well-detailed online.
Costs
$5.00 per week to join the website or you can use the “4-3-2-1 Biggest Loser Pyramid” program explained in the book.
